Main Responsibilities
- Supervise daily production activities to ensure targets for safety, quality, and efficiency are consistently met
- Lead, coach, and develop a team of production operators, fostering a positive and accountable work environment
- Maintain accurate production records, reports, and documentation
- Support inventory control and material flow to prevent shortages or overstock situations
- Drive cost reduction efforts while maintaining operational excellence
- Other duties as assigned.
Requirements
- High school diploma required; post-secondary education in manufacturing, engineering, or related field preferred
- 3–7+ years of experience in manufacturing or production environment
- 2+ years of supervisory or team lead experience in a production setting
- Strong knowledge of manufacturing processes, production flow, and equipment operations
- Familiarity with Lean Manufacturing, Kaizen, 5S, or Six Sigma principles is an asset
- Experience working with production KPIs (OEE, throughput, scrap reduction, downtime tracking)
- Strong leadership skills with ability to coach, motivate, and manage diverse teams
- Excellent problem-solving and decision-making abilities in fast-paced environments
- Knowledge of workplace safety regulations (e.g., OSHA or equivalent local standards)
- Ability to read and interpret production schedules, technical documents, and SOPs
- Strong communication skills (verbal and written)
- Basic computer skills; experience with ERP or MES systems is an asset
- Ability to work rotating shifts, weekends, or extended hours as required
- Strong organizational skills with ability to manage multiple priorities
- Demonstrated commitment to quality, safety, and continuous improvement
- Ability to respond quickly to production issues and operational emergencies
